编程课学什么软件好
-
在编程课中,选择适合的软件非常重要。以下是几种非常受欢迎且适合初学者的编程软件:
-
Scratch:Scratch是由麻省理工学院开发的一款图形化编程软件。它适合儿童和青少年入门学习编程。通过拖拽积木块,可以轻松学习控制流、逻辑和算法等基本编程概念。
-
Python IDLE:Python IDLE是Python的官方集成开发环境。Python是一种易于学习的编程语言,广泛应用于数据分析、机器学习等领域。Python IDLE提供了一个简单的界面,可以编写和运行Python代码。
-
Visual Studio Code:Visual Studio Code是一个功能丰富且轻量级的代码编辑器。它支持多种编程语言,并且具有强大的扩展性。Visual Studio Code提供了代码补全、调试、版本控制等功能,适合进一步学习和开发各种编程项目。
-
Arduino IDE:如果你对物联网和嵌入式系统感兴趣,那么Arduino IDE是一个很好的选择。它是一款用于编写和上传代码到Arduino开发板的集成开发环境。通过Arduino IDE,你可以学习如何编写程序控制传感器、执行动作等。
-
Unity:Unity是一款强大的游戏开发引擎,非常适合对游戏开发感兴趣的学习者。它提供了图形化的界面和一系列的工具,可以创建2D和3D的游戏。学习使用Unity可以帮助你理解游戏设计、物理模拟等概念。
总之,以上这些软件都是适合初学者入门的编程软件。你可以根据自己的兴趣和学习目标选择其中之一来开始学习编程。记住,重要的是坚持练习,并且不断尝试新的编程项目和挑战!
1年前 -
-
选择一门好的编程课程可以帮助学习者快速提升编程技能,并且掌握流行的编程语言和工具。以下是一些受欢迎的编程课程软件,可以帮助学习者学习编程:
-
Python: Python是一种易于学习和阅读的编程语言,广泛用于开始学习编程。学习者可以使用Anaconda、PyCharm、Jupyter Notebook等软件来编写和运行Python代码。
-
Java: Java是一种强大的面向对象的编程语言,广泛应用于企业级应用开发。学习者可以使用Eclipse、IntelliJ IDEA等集成开发环境(IDE)来编写和运行Java代码。
-
JavaScript: JavaScript是一种用于网页开发的脚本语言,是前端开发不可或缺的技能。学习者可以使用WebStorm、Visual Studio Code等编辑器来编写和调试JavaScript代码。
-
C/C++: C和C++是功能强大的编程语言,广泛应用于系统级开发和游戏开发。学习者可以使用Code::Blocks、Visual Studio等IDE来编写和编译C/C++代码。
-
HTML/CSS: HTML和CSS是网页设计的基础技能,学习者可以使用任何文本编辑器(如Sublime Text、Notepad++等)来编写和调试HTML和CSS代码。
除了这些流行的编程语言外,还有许多其他编程课程软件可供选择,如Ruby、PHP、Swift、R等。
在选择编程课程软件时,需要考虑以下几个因素:
-
用户友好性:选择易于使用和理解的软件,特别是对于初学者来说,使用友好的界面和工具可以帮助他们更快地上手学习。
-
功能强大:选择具有丰富功能和高效性能的软件,可以使学习者更加高效地编写和运行代码。
-
社区支持:选择有活跃的社区和良好的技术支持的软件,可以在遇到问题时快速获得帮助和解决方案。
-
学习资源:选择软件时要考虑是否有丰富的学习资源,如教程、文档、示例代码等,这些资源可以帮助学习者更好地理解和应用所学知识。
-
成本:某些编程课程软件可能需要付费购买许可证,因此需要考虑软件的成本因素。
最后,学习编程需要坚持和实践,选择一款适合自己的编程课程软件,并按照系统学习和练习,才能有效地提高编程技能。
1年前 -
-
在选择学习编程课程时,有很多优秀的软件可以选择。以下是一些值得考虑的推荐软件:
-
Python
Python是一种简单易学且功能强大的编程语言,广泛应用于各种领域。可以使用Python编写脚本、开发Web应用程序、进行数据分析和科学计算等。学习Python的好处是学习曲线较为平缓,而且有大量的资源和社区支持。推荐的Python学习软件包括PyCharm和Jupyter Notebook。 -
Java
Java是一种跨平台的高级编程语言,用于开发各种应用程序。Java语言特点是具有良好的可读性、结构化的编程风格和丰富的类库。学习Java有助于理解对象导向编程的概念。推荐的Java学习软件包括Eclipse和IntelliJ IDEA。 -
HTML/CSS
HTML(超文本标记语言)和CSS(层叠样式表)是构建Web页面的基础语言。学习HTML/CSS可以让你理解Web开发的基本原理,掌握页面布局和样式设计。推荐的HTML/CSS学习软件包括Sublime Text和Visual Studio Code。 -
C/C++
C和C++是经典的编程语言,学习它们可以理解计算机的底层原理和内存管理。C/C++用于开发高性能应用程序、嵌入式系统和游戏等。推荐的C/C++学习软件包括Code::Blocks和Dev-C++。 -
JavaScript
JavaScript是一种用于Web开发的脚本语言,用于添加交互和动态性到网页中。学习JavaScript可以帮助你掌握前端开发的关键技术,如DOM操作、事件处理和AJAX等。推荐的JavaScript学习软件包括Atom和Visual Studio Code。
除了以上列举的编程语言外,还有其他一些常用的编程语言,如Ruby、PHP、Swift等。选择学习哪种编程语言要根据自己的兴趣、学习目标和应用领域来定。在选择学习软件时,可以根据软件的功能、易用性和社区支持来进行评估。同时,多使用搜索引擎和在线教程进行自学也是一个好方法。
1年前 -